Ingredients

  • 2 cups almond flour
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1 tsp baking soda
  • 1 tsp cinnamon
  • 1/4 tsp nutmeg
  • 1/4 tsp allspice
  • 1/4 tsp salt
  • 1 cup pumpkin puree
  • 1/2 cup coconut sugar
  • 2 eggs
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ract

Equipment

  • Loaf pan (9x5 inch)
  • Bowl
  • Mixing spoon
  • Mixing bowl
  • Measuring cups and spoons

Method

  1.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ine almond flour, baking powder, baking soda, cinnamon, nutmeg, allspice, and salt.
  3. In another bowl, whisk together pumpkin puree, coconut sugar, eggs, coconut oil, and vanilla extract until smooth.
  4. Add the wet ingredients to the dry ingredients and mix until well combined.
  5. Pour the batter into a greased 9x5 inch loaf pan.
  6. Bake for 50-60 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.
  7. Let the bread cool in the pan for 10 minutes before removing it to a wire rack to cool completely.
  8. Slice and serve.

Notes

This pumpkin bread with almond flour recipe is moist and delicious, but it can be a bit crumbly. To make it hold together better, you can add an extra egg or some xanthan gum. You can also experiment with different spices to make it your own.

Recipes FAQ

Can I use regular flour instead of almond flour?

Yes, you can use regular flour instead of almond flour. The texture and flavor will be different, but it will still be delicious.

Can I use pumpkin pie spice instead of individual spices?

Yes, you can use pumpkin pie spice instead of the individual spices. Use 1 teaspoon of pumpkin pie spice in place of the cinnamon, nutmeg, and allspice.

Can I make this pumpkin bread vegan?

Yes, you can make this pumpkin bread vegan by using flax eggs instead of regular eggs. To make flax eggs, mix 1 tablespoon of ground flaxseed with 3 tablespoons of water and let it sit for 5 minutes until it becomes gelatinous.

Recipe Tips

  • Make sure to use pumpkin puree and not pumpkin pie filling, which has added sugar and spices.
  • You can use a different type of oil instead of coconut oil, such as olive oil or vegetable oil.
  • Add chopped nuts or chocolate chips for extra texture and flavor.
  •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 5 days.
